Lise-Meitner-Lectures

The Lise Meitner Lectures (LML)[1] are a series of public lectures in honour of Lise Meitner. The lectures are organized jointly by the German Physical Society and the Austrian Physical Society, with the intention to showcase outstanding female scientists in physics or related fields. The annual lecture series was launched in 2008, when Lise Meitner's birthday celebrated its 130th anniversary. In October 2008, the Lise Meitner Lecture was held in Vienna and Berlin with an accompanying exhibition[2]. The annual lecture series[3] not only aims at increasing the visibility of successful female researchers, but also at encouraging girls and young women towards careers in physics.
